Web14 mrt. 2024 · The ILR is capable of storing a single-lead ECG either automatically, independent of the patient’s symptoms, as a result of significant brady- or tachyarrhythmia (the parameters for arrhythmia detection can be defined and programmed by the implanting physician, and at any time during follow-up) or upon patient activation. WebThe ILR is a device that is positioned in the subcutaneous layer which automatically (and via patient activation) records an ECG.
